Top Seeds and Championship Favorites in Expert Picks

When you look at the NCAA Tournament expert predictions, the first thing that jumps out is usually the dominance of the top seeds. These are the teams that have proven themselves all season long, earning the highest rankings and the best overall records. Experts tend to gravitate towards these squads because, statistically, they have a much higher probability of making a deep run. We're talking about teams that boast incredible talent, often featuring future NBA lottery picks, experienced coaches who know how to navigate the tournament pressure, and a proven track record of winning crucial games. These top seeds usually possess a balanced attack, excelling on both offense and defense, and have demonstrated resilience when facing tough competition. For instance, a team that can consistently shoot the three-pointer, control the paint, and lock down opposing guards is going to be a nightmare for any lower seed. Coaches who have been to the Final Four before, or even won a national championship, often get a nod from experts because they understand the nuances of single-elimination play. They know how to prepare their team for different styles of play, manage player fatigue, and make critical adjustments during games. Analytical models also heavily favor these top seeds, as their consistent high-level performance throughout the regular season and conference tournaments is a strong predictor of future success. However, it's not always a slam dunk. Even the best teams can have an off night, or run into a red-hot underdog. That's where the nuance comes in. Experts will often dissect the specific matchups for these top seeds, looking for potential traps or weaknesses that could be exploited by a clever opponent. Is their star player prone to foul trouble? Does their defense struggle against a particular type of offense? These are the questions that separate a casual observer from a true expert. We'll see which of these perceived giants are the most popular picks to go all the way, and which ones might be slightly undervalued or face tougher paths than their seeding suggests. It's fascinating to see how different analysts weigh factors like recent performance versus season-long consistency, or the impact of injuries heading into the tournament. The consensus among experts often points to a few clear frontrunners, but the beauty of March Madness is that surprises are always lurking. The narrative around these favorites is always compelling, as they carry the weight of expectation from analysts and fans alike. Ultimately, understanding why these teams are favored is key to appreciating the predictions. It's a blend of talent, coaching, historical performance, and analytical insights that all point towards a select group of championship contenders. The Rise of the Underdogs and Cinderella Stories

While the top seeds often dominate the conversation, a huge part of the NCAA Tournament expert predictions involves identifying potential Cinderella stories. Every year, we hope for those magical runs from teams nobody saw coming. Experts, even those who are heavily data-driven, understand the inherent randomness and variance in a single-elimination format like March Madness. This is where gut feeling, historical trends of upsets, and the 'feel' of a team's momentum come into play. They look for teams that might have flown under the radar during the regular season but hit their stride at the perfect time in their conference tournament. These are often teams with a relentless defensive intensity, a star player who can create their own shot, or a coach who is excellent at game-planning against higher-ranked opponents. Sometimes, a team's path through the bracket can be softer than expected, meaning they avoid some of the toughest competition until later rounds. Experts will scrutinize these potential dark horses, looking for specific matchups where they might have an advantage. For instance, a smaller, quicker team might give a slower, more physical opponent fits if they can dictate the pace and force turnovers. Or a team with exceptional three-point shooting could go on a run if they get hot from beyond the arc. It's not just about picking any underdog; it's about identifying the right underdog – the one with the tangible qualities and favorable circumstances to pull off upsets.
